Trump’s Jerusalem decision could incite extremists, Iraq warns


President Donald Trump’s decision to recognize Jerusalem as Israel’s capital could incite extremists in the region -- making conditions "favorable to terrorism" against U.S. targets, Iraq's government warned Thursday. Iraqi leaders in Baghdad called for Trump to reverse his decision, saying that it could threaten stability in the Middle East. “We caution against the dangerous repercussions of this decision on the stability of the region and the world,” the government's statement said. An Iran-backed militia operating in Iraq echoed Baghdad's statement, saying Trump’s "stupid decision" would be a “legitimate reason” to attack U.S. troops in Iraq, Reuters reported. Trump announced Wednesday that the U.S. would formally recognized Jerusalem as Israel's capital, saying it's time to "acknowledge the obvious" as he ordered the State Department to begin moving the U.S. Embassy from Tel Aviv to Jerusalem.
